Location: Kidderminster (On-site Initially, Hybrid Later, Includes Client Visits)
Salary: Β£45,000 - Β£50,000
Network IT are looking for an exceptional Software Implementation Manager to join a successful software house. This individual requires experience of man management, specifically resources that support the implementation of in-house developed software into their client base. This is a dynamic and fast-paced environment, managing and supporting 12 direct reports consisting of project managers, stakeholder management and data analysts. These resources are split across 3 teams, managing 15 implementation projects at a given time. The successful candidate requires a UK Driving License and Personal Vehicle, as they will be visiting client sites regularly.
